    Cannot set up windows fax and scan


    I have a new Compaq CQ60 with windows 7 64 bit home premium.
    It has a builtin HDAudio Soft data fax modem with Smart CP.
    When I try to set up windows fax and scan, it doesn't recognize my builtin modem. It says I have to install a fax modem. I went into device manager and it says the device in working, and when I tried to update the driver, it says I have the latest driver.
    Can any one tell me how to solve this problem?

    Solution found


    I accidently found the solution to windows fax and scan setup not recognizing my modem. Even though the setup program doesn't recognize my modem, I went to Tools, and then clicked on Fax status, and a little window popped up and said "ready to send and receive faxes." I checked and it worked, so there must just be a problem with the setup program, but the fax program does recognize the modem, and works fine.

    Also, be sure to go to Tools, then to Fax Settings, then in the General tab, be sure to put a check mark beside Allow the device to send, and also a check by Allow the device to receive.
